As a school of Confucianism, the study of mind can be traced back to Mencius at the earliest, but it was initiated by Cheng Hao in the Northern Song Dynasty and Lu Jiuyuan in the Southern Song Dynasty, which is contrary to Zhu's Neo-Confucianism. In the Ming Dynasty, the word "mind learning" was first put forward by Wang Shouren (whose real name was Yangming, and Wang Yangming was his subordinate), and the purpose of mind learning was "to conscience". At this point, the theory of mind began to have a clear and independent academic context.

Among them, there are six people who are the most famous in the study of psychology. According to Huang Zongxi's Confucianism Case in Ming Dynasty, "Wang Xue, a famous scholar in South China, wrote books by Wang, Huang Wuyue, Zhu Dezhi, Qi Nanxuan, Zhou Daotong and Feng Jiangnan."
